Job summary

The Intergovernmental relations coordinator at City of Tucson supports Tucson Water’s strategic goals by monitoring and advancing policy initiatives affecting operations, water resources, funding, and public trust. It builds relationships, manages communications and contracts, and leads administrative support for intergovernmental activities.

The role travels as needed and works under the Public Affairs Administrator to represent the utility’s interests and mission.

Qualifications

  • Education Bachelor's degree
  • Experience Five (5) years of relevant experience
  • Equivalency Any combination of relevant education and experience may be substituted on a year-for-year basis.

Responsibilities

  • Monitor, analyze, and report on legislation, regulations, and policy trends relevant to Tucson Water and City of Tucson operations.
  • Develop clear, compelling policy briefs, position statements, fact sheets, talking points, and correspondence for utility leadership and stakeholders.
  • Represent Tucson Water and the City of Tucson at meetings, hearings, workgroups, and conferences; provide timely updates to internal leadership.
  • This position will require travel and coordinate intergovernmental programs and special projects.
